Fay Abrahamsson, Patch Staff
- East Haven, CT
Fay Abrahamsson came to Patch from two weekly newspapers where she covered politics, budgets, government, and other town news. She began her publishing career at Forbes Magazine and Corporate Design Magazine, both in New York.
She is the recipient of several writing awards including recent awards from the Connecticut Chapter of the Society of Professional Journalists.
